Problem

Providing accurate software updates for network devices is challenging due to varying functionality and overlaid applications, as new software versions may introduce undiscovered bugs that affect device networks differently, leading to operational issues or outages.

Innovation Solution

A recommendation system that identifies groups of network devices with common functional attributes, collects operational data, and determines a risk metric to recommend optimized software updates that satisfy user-defined operational preferences, ensuring compatibility and minimizing risk.

AI summary

Techniques for receiving operational preferences for operating network devices, and determining software updates for the network devices based on the operational preferences. A recommendation system may determine a group of network devices in a device network based on the network devices in the group performing a common functional role or have common attributes. The recommendation engine may further receive the operational preferences for the group of network devices from a user associated with the device network. These operational preferences may be continuously, or periodically, evaluated against actual operating conditions of the group of network devices to determine whether a risk metric associated with the actual operation conditions violates an operational preference. In some instances, the recommendation system may provide the user with access to a recommendation to run updated software that is more optimized for the network device and that satisfies the operational preferences of the user.
